### Runbook: Payroll Export Format Change (Ledgerwing)

As of the March release, Ledgerwing's payroll export switched from fixed-width files to delimited records with a header row. Downstream partner Fernhollow Benefits consumes the new format; the legacy format is generated in parallel for one more cycle. If an export fails validation, re-run the job with the legacy flag and open a ticket for the integrations team. Before triggering any manual export, confirm the exporter is using the values shown below.

config for bahop-baduf:
[kasion]
team = lamath
access_code = ac_d807e5
host = kasion.paliqcloud.corp
port = 4000
owner = julix.tamvan
peer = frair.qorvelsoft.local

### Partner SFTP Drop — Overview

The Quillmont partner drop receives nightly settlement files, which the intake service validates and records before release sign-off. As release manager, confirm the manifest table shows a complete batch before approving a cut; missing rows mean the partner resend process must run first. To inspect the manifest directly, connect using the string below.

replica DSN, yadug-hahaf: redis://ulawyn_svc:0N@db-d116.zemvardyn.local:5432/wenix

Handover Note — from Director Pavela to Director Orsk

Branch managers: the shift to annual billing starts next quarter. Key points. One: all new Trellix Suite contracts are annual by default; monthly only with regional sign-off. Two: renewals convert at anniversary, not mid-term. Three: collections follow the revised dunning schedule — no local exceptions. Four: report conversion rates weekly to the Kellworth office. Objections from larger accounts route to me directly. Read the confidential note below before briefing your teams.

internal memo for tagag-yawig: Project Wenir slips by one quarter because of the audit delay.

## Further reading

If you're cutting releases for Copperleaf services, the dependency pinning policy is worth a skim — it explains why floating versions get blocked at CI and how to request a short-lived exception. Most questions we get are already answered there. The full policy, exception process, and FAQ live on this page:

dashboard of taduf-yagap = https://confluence.tolvaqsys.internal/display/display/projects/display